Turn Arounds and Back Seat Brawls

Contributed by socialburnin on Tuesday, 23rd November 2004 @ 07:00:25 PM in AEST
Topic: oops



Nothings for sure cause weve already lost it
Blind in the light and keen in the dark
Breaking our bones, our hearts and our windows
Showing the cold the back door for torture
Counting the nights, the days and the weekends
Sheding our soul and heaving our heart
Like me you think your crazy
Smiling cause you think you can save me

Breaking our backs and stare at the celling
Looking for love in all the wrong places
Speaking the words but we cant understand them
Kissing is just the first sin we endulge in
That which you are is more then I'm not and
I cant see all the lies in your eyes
Im not the one you search for here and after
All I know is your hearts beating faster

Tied to the sex with all and your heart string
Hating yourself for hunting and looking
Streetlights will blare a sun in the darkness
And burn out a hole in the back of your mind
Chasing our dreams and all of our fantisies
Fighting of sleep and bring on the drinking
Aiding pain and beckon the darkness
Happiness has all but flown out our windows
